  • Tudor Day

    Mon 07 Dec 2015 DCW

     

    To celebrate the end of our topic about the life and times of William Shakespeare, Years 5 and 6 enjoyed a Tudor Day. They had prepared their own lunch of Vegetable Pottage and crusty bread and brought in an array of sweetmeats and savoury puddings to share at their banquet. This was rounded off with a slice of a beautifully crafted Globe Theatre cake. They all looked wonderful in their costumes and at the end of the day we all felt a little like Henry when he said of Falstaff: "He hath eaten me out of house and home;" (Henry IV Part 1). Well done everyone!

  • National Trust Victorian Shop and Parlour

    Thu 03 Dec 2015 DCW

    Representing the school, Jacob and Izzy officially opened the Guernsey National Trust’s Victorian Shop and Parlour today in the company of President, Martin Ozanne. This was done in special memory of the late patron, Lieutenant-Governor Air Marshall Peter Walker. Look out for the newspaper article which will appear in the Guernsey Press shortly. We’re told that sweets were involved somewhere along the line!
